- Denbigh: This is a well-established neighborhood known for its family-friendly atmosphere, excellent schools, and convenient access to shopping and dining. Denbigh features a mix of housing styles, from charming older homes to newer, more modern residences. It's a great option for those seeking a suburban lifestyle with easy access to city amenities.
- Hidenwood: This is a prestigious neighborhood known for its beautiful waterfront properties and upscale homes. If you're looking for a luxurious lifestyle with stunning views, Hidenwood could be the perfect fit. The neighborhood offers a tranquil setting with easy access to boating, fishing, and other water activities.
- Riverview: This historic neighborhood offers a unique blend of character and charm. Riverview is known for its tree-lined streets, historic homes, and close proximity to downtown Newport News. It's a great choice for those who appreciate history and enjoy a walkable lifestyle.
- Deer Park: This is a popular neighborhood for families, with excellent schools and plenty of parks and recreational facilities. Deer Park offers a variety of housing options, from single-family homes to townhouses, and is known for its friendly community atmosphere.
- City Center: If you're looking for a vibrant, urban lifestyle, City Center is the place to be. This area is home to modern apartments, trendy restaurants, and a bustling nightlife scene. It's perfect for young professionals and anyone who enjoys living in the heart of the action.

- Get Pre-Approved for a Mortgage: Before you start your house hunt, get pre-approved for a mortgage. This will give you a clear understanding of how much you can afford and will make you a more attractive buyer to sellers. Pre-approval also speeds up the process when you find the perfect property.

- Conduct Thorough Inspections: Before you commit to buying a home, get it inspected by a qualified professional. A home inspection will identify any potential problems, such as structural issues, plumbing problems, or electrical hazards. This information will help you make an informed decision and negotiate any necessary repairs.

- Mortgage Options: There are various types of mortgages available, each with its own terms and benefits. Conventional loans are the most common type, but you might also consider FHA loans (which often have lower down payment requirements), VA loans (for eligible veterans and service members), or USDA loans (for properties in eligible rural areas). Compare interest rates, terms, and fees to find the best option for your situation.
- Down Payment and Closing Costs: Be prepared to make a down payment, which is a percentage of the home's purchase price. You'll also need to cover closing costs, which include fees for the appraisal, title search, and other services. Factor in these costs when calculating your budget.
- Credit Score and Debt-to-Income Ratio: Your credit score and debt-to-income ratio (DTI) will significantly influence your mortgage eligibility and interest rate. Make sure to check your credit report and address any issues before applying for a mortgage. Keep your DTI low by managing your debts and avoiding taking on new debt during the home-buying process.
- Lender Selection: Shop around and compare mortgage rates and terms from different lenders. You can get quotes from banks, credit unions, and online lenders. Choose a lender that offers competitive rates, excellent customer service, and a smooth application process.
- Title Search and Insurance: The title company will conduct a title search to ensure that the seller has clear ownership of the property. You'll also need to purchase title insurance to protect yourself against any potential title defects.
